don’t know what the homeschool laws are in your state, but here in Pennsylvania, we are required to keep a log of of either hours or days, and a record of materials used. There is a certain amount of freedom in how that can look, but I have found the simplest method is using a blank weekly planner, and filling in what each child does by subject and day. So I decided to create a very simple weekly planning page set that has room for up to 7 students, or you can easily use on planning page per child, depending on your needs.

I didn’t add decorations or graphics, because I’m not really a ‘decorations’ kinda mom. I also like conserving printer ink.

If you don’t need to keep a log, you can easily use these to plan out your week’s lessons and materials instead.
